Stravinsky, Igor. (1882–1971) [Auden, W.H. (1907–1973) & Kallman, Chester. (1921–1975)] The Rake's Progress - SIGNEDThe Rake's Progress an Opera in 3 Acts. A Fable by W. H. Auden and Chester Kallman. An intriguing copy of the first edition piano vocal score, signed and inscribed by the composer in cyrillic in blue ink on the title page, "Opera Igor Stravinsky London 1964" to the harpsichordist and fortepianist Colin Tilney (b. 1933), who played harpsichord on the 1964 recording of the opera conducted by Stravinsky.
